The Yuzhnoukrainsk Cromlech (Южнобужский кромлех) in southern Ukraine looks like a round barrow with kerb stones or a chambered cairn. On an area of ​​about 100 square meters, twelve rings made of stone were found, thought to date to the middle Neolithic. Its entire form is made of stone hidden under a layer of soil apart from the visible stones sticking out, Thanks to this its shape has been well preserved, the spiral corridor inside was once perfectly visible. According to stories of the old-timers, there used to be rumours that once there was a large stone or an idol in the center of the cromlech.

There are more photos on Google maps, by Анатолій Тимчак (Anatoliy Tymchak) scroll down the left hand pane on that page. He writes:

From 6 months ago
(Translated by Google) Interesting place.
Unfortunately, there is no road to approach. I had to go directly through the field. And here there is a big surprise for allergy sufferers, the whole field around is one continuous ragweed and this is about 40 hectares.
